Message type: E = Error
Message class: CRM_ARCHIVING - CRM-Archiving: OneOrder
Message number: 002
Message text: A process type that is not available was copied to FB
You tried to enter a transaction type that doesn't exist in the program
to be called up.
Further processing by the function module is rejected.
The system issues an error message and will not allow you to continue with this transaction until the error is resolved.

- A process type that is not available was copied to FB ?The SAP error message CRM_ARCHIVING002 indicates that a process type that is not available has been copied to the "FB" (which typically refers to a specific business function or area within SAP). This error usually arises in the context of archiving processes in SAP CRM (Customer Relationship Management).
Cause:
- Invalid Process Type: The error is often caused by an attempt to use a process type that is not defined or available in the system. This could happen if the process type was deleted, not activated, or if there is a mismatch in the configuration.
- Configuration Issues: There may be issues in the configuration settings related to archiving or the specific process type being referenced.
- Transport Issues: If the process type was transported from another system, it may not have been properly configured in the target system.
Solution:
Check Process Type Configuration:
- Go to the configuration settings in SAP and verify that the process type in question is correctly defined and active.
- Use transaction code SPRO to navigate to the relevant configuration area for CRM archiving and check the settings.
Review Archiving Object:
- Ensure that the archiving object associated with the process type is correctly set up and that all necessary prerequisites are met.
Check for Missing Transport:
- If the process type was recently transported, ensure that all related objects and configurations were included in the transport request.
Consult Documentation:
- Review SAP documentation or notes related to the specific process type and archiving to ensure that all necessary steps have been followed.
Debugging:
- If the issue persists, consider debugging the process to identify where the error is occurring. This may require technical expertise.
SAP Support:
- If you are unable to resolve the issue, consider reaching out to SAP support for assistance. Provide them with the error message details and any relevant configuration information.
